Course structure

• Foundations of Education Policy and Systems Analysis
• Quantitative and Qualitative Research Methods in Education Policy
• Policy Design, Implementation, and Evaluation
• Advocacy Strategies and Stakeholder Engagement in Education
• Equity, Inclusion, and Social Justice in Education Policy
• Data-Driven Decision Making in Education
• Legal and Ethical Issues in Education Policy
• Global Perspectives and Comparative Education Policy
• Communication and Media Strategies for Policy Advocacy
• Leadership and Change Management in Education Policy

Career path

Education Policy Analyst

Analyze and evaluate education policies to improve outcomes. High demand in the UK job market with salaries ranging from £35,000 to £55,000 annually.

Advocacy Specialist

Champion education reforms and influence policy decisions. Growing demand for advocacy skills, with salaries averaging £40,000 to £60,000.

Research Consultant

Conduct in-depth research to support education policy development. Competitive salaries ranging from £30,000 to £50,000.

Program Manager

Oversee education initiatives and ensure policy implementation. Salaries typically range from £45,000 to £65,000.
